Three African countries chosen to test world's first malaria vaccine in 2018

Ghana, Kenya and Malawi will pilot the world’s first malaria vaccine from 2018 The injectable vaccine called “Mosquirix” will be offered to babies and children in high-risk areas as part of real-life trials The World Health Organisation said in a staatement on Monday that the injectable vaccine is called “Mosquirix”. The WHO said the vaccines was developed by British drugmaker GlaxoSmithKline (GSK) to protect children from the most deadly form of malaria in Africa. ......Click to See more
